How to trim Teddy dog hair
Teddy dogs are loved by pet owners because of their cute appearance and intelligent personality. However, Teddy's hair grows quickly and requires regular trimming to keep it tidy and beautiful. This article will introduce in detail the trimming method, tool selection and precautions for Teddy dog hair, to help you easily take care of your dog's hair.
1. Preparation before pruning

Before trimming your Teddy dog's hair, you need to make the following preparations:
| steps | Specific operations |
|---|---|
| 1. Comb hair | Use a pin comb or comb to smooth the hair and avoid tangles. |
| 2. Shower and blow dry | Bathe the Teddy dog first, blow dry and then trim it to make sure the hair is clean and fluffy. |
| 3. Prepare tools | Scissors, hair clippers, combs, nail clippers and other tools need to be disinfected in advance. |
2. Selection of pruning tools
Choosing the right tool is key to successful pruning. Here are common pruning tools and their uses:
| Tool name | Purpose |
|---|---|
| hair clipper | Used for trimming large areas, such as back and abdomen. |
| scissors | For fine trimming, such as heads and legs. |
| comb | Assists in combing hair to ensure even trimming. |
3. Detailed explanation of pruning steps
Teddy dog pruning can be divided into the following steps:
| parts | pruning method |
|---|---|
| head | Use scissors to cut out a circular outline, taking care to avoid the eyes and ears. |
| back | Use electric clippers to trim along the direction of hair flow, leaving 2-3 cm in length. |
| limbs | Trim into a cylindrical shape, and the hair around the soles of the feet needs to be cut short to prevent slipping. |
| tail | Trim into a ball or fan shape, adjust to personal preference. |
4. Pruning precautions
During the trimming process, you need to pay attention to the following things to ensure the safety and appearance of your Teddy dog:
| Things to note | Description |
|---|---|
| Avoid damaging the skin | Be careful when trimming, especially when using hair clippers. |
| Keep the environment quiet | Teddy dogs are easily nervous, so the environment needs to be kept quiet when trimming. |
| Prune regularly | It is recommended to trim your hair every 4-6 weeks to keep your hair tidy. |
5. Care after pruning
After the trimming is completed, proper care is required to ensure that the Teddy dog's hair is healthy:
| Care steps | Specific operations |
|---|---|
| comb hair | Comb again after trimming to check for any missing tangled hairs. |
| Clean ears | Use cotton swabs to clean the ear canal to prevent ear mites from breeding. |
| Supplement nutrition | Properly supplement lecithin or fish oil to promote healthy hair growth. |
By following the above steps, you can create a look that is both beautiful and comfortable for your Teddy. If you are trying trimming for the first time, it is recommended to consult a professional pet groomer or watch an instructional video to ensure safe operation.
